private void btnListaCliente_Click(object sender, EventArgs e) { try { IServicoCarteiraRecomendada servico = Ativador.Get <IServicoCarteiraRecomendada>(); ListarClienteRequest request = new ListarClienteRequest(); ListarClienteResponse response = new ListarClienteResponse(); request.IdCliente = Int32.Parse(txtIdClienteListaCliente.Text); response = servico.SolicitarListaCliente(request); if (!response.bSucesso) { MessageBox.Show(response.DescricaoResposta); return; } lstListaCliente.Items.Clear(); foreach (CarteiraRecomendadaClienteInfo lista in response.lista) { string[] item = new string[] { lista.IdCarteira.ToString(), lista.IdProduto.ToString(), lista.DsCarteira.ToString(), lista.DtCarteira.ToString(), lista.PermiteAdesao.ToString(), lista.PermiteRenovacao.ToString() }; lstListaCliente.Items.Add(new ListViewItem(item)); } } catch (Exception ex) { string msg = "Falha: " + ex.Message; MessageBox.Show(msg); } }